Progress of immune role of stem cell-derived exosomes in wound repair

Abstract:

The immune system is often characterized by dysfunction after the body suffered from severe trauma, the body's repair was affected obviously from the heavy trauma performance. Stem cell-derived exosomes are non-fat-soluble intercellular vector produced by stem cells, which can regulate immune abnormalities by inhibiting excessive inflammatory response and reducing immune cell apoptosis. The immunomodulatory role of stem cell-derived exosomes in wound repair are systematically reviewed, and to summarize the mechanism of exosomes in immune regulation.

Key words: Stem cells, Exosomes, Immunity
